Description
This zesty Mediterranean lentil salad is packed with protein, fresh veggies, and bold flavor. Tossed in a cumin-spiced lemon dressing, it’s a perfect meal prep salad or healthy side dish.
Ingredients
1 cup green or brown lentils, rinsed and drained
½ teaspoon salt
¼ cup olive oil
¼ cup lemon juice
1 teaspoon ground cumin
½ teaspoon black pepper
1 cup fresh parsley, finely chopped
½ cup red onion, finely chopped
1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
½ cup cucumber, diced
¼ cup crumbled feta cheese (optional)
Instructions
-
In a saucepan, add lentils and 4 cups of water.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er for 20–25 minutes. Drain and let cool.
-
In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, cumin, salt, and black pepper.
-
In a large bowl, combine cooled lentils, parsley, onion, tomatoes, and cucumber.
-
Pour dressing over the salad and toss to coat. Top with feta if using.
-
Chill for at least 30 minutes before serving.
Notes
- Green or brown lentils hold their shape best.
- Make it vegan by omitting the feta.
- Great for meal prep—store up to 4 days in the fridge.
